Swift Water Delivery LLC is an intrastate (non-hazmat) motor carrier based in Austin, Texas, registered with the FMCSA under USDOT 3325453. Its current operating authority and insurance should be confirmed on the official SAFER record. The carrier self-reports a fleet of 2 power units and 2 drivers. Registered cargo includes general freight, liquids/gases, other. Its most recent MCS-150 filing reported 65,000 mi (2025).
Before you work with this carrier
- Confirm the safety rating. Authority and insurance are shown or linked above. Open the SAFER snapshot for the official safety rating and out-of-service status.
- Verify insurance is current. Coverage on file can lapse; confirm active BIPD/cargo before tendering a load.
- Match authority to the work. For-hire loads need active operating authority. A USDOT number alone isn't enough.
